
Three fixes, three different depths
Every parking lot repair comes down to one question: how deep does the damage go? Each fix reaches deeper than the last, and cost and downtime usually climb with it.
- Overlay (resurfacing): cracks are sealed, bad spots patched and a tack coat sprayed so the layers bond. Then new hot mix goes right on top. A thin overlay is usually under 2 inches; a structural overlay is 2 inches or more.
- Mill-and-fill: a milling machine grinds off the worn top layer, and new hot mix goes back in at the same height, typically in lifts of 1.5 to 3 inches, the range the Missouri Asphalt Pavement Association (MAPA) recommends for parking lots. Curbs, drains and doorways stay at their original height, and the grindings can be recycled into new asphalt.
- Full-depth replacement: the asphalt comes out and the base under it is repaired or rebuilt. A related method, full-depth reclamation, grinds the old asphalt and part of the base together in place, usually mixes in a stabilizer such as cement, lime or asphalt emulsion, and compacts it into a new base.
Read the cracks first
Cracks tell you where the problem lives. Walk the lot on a dry day and look at the pattern, not just the count.
- Straight, widely spaced cracks: usually temperature swings and aging asphalt. Seal them once they open past about 1/4 inch so water stays out and they don't branch into more cracks.
- Block cracking, rough rectangles with cracks meeting at near right angles: the asphalt is hardening and shrinking with age. Sealcoat helps early. Once blocks get small and cracks open up, it is overlay or rebuild time.
- Long cracks in the drive lanes where tires run: early fatigue from traffic loads. Several in the same lane mean the pavement needs strengthening, not just sealing.
- Alligator cracking, a chicken-wire pattern of pieces roughly 1 to 6 inches across: the pavement is failing under load, very often because the base or soil below is weak. Sealing or an overlay alone will not fix it; the area has to be dug out and rebuilt.
Potholes, soft spots and base failure
One small pothole where the top layer broke loose can be cut out and patched. Several potholes, or potholes inside alligator-cracked areas, point to trouble in the base or soil, often with poor drainage involved.
Other warning signs: pieces that move when a car rolls over them, water or fine soil pumping up through cracks, ruts and dips in the drive lanes, and patches that crack or sink again.
The PASER road rating system from the University of Wisconsin-Madison gives a handy rule of thumb. When alligator cracking covers less than about 25 percent of the surface, it calls for patching and repair before a structural overlay, with milling to help the overlay last. Past 25 percent, or with ruts 2 inches deep or more, it calls for reconstruction with extensive base repair.
Watch where the water goes
MAPA names drainage problems as a frequent major cause of parking lot failures. Water that gets under the asphalt softens the base and soil, and the pavement above can crack and sink.
St. Louis weather adds to it. NOAA's 1991 to 2020 normals for Lambert airport show about 41.7 inches of precipitation a year and about 85 days with a low of 32°F or colder. On roughly 66 of those days the high climbs back above freezing, so water in cracks can freeze and thaw over and over.
Walk the lot right after a hard rain and look for:
- Puddles that sit for hours (crews call them birdbaths)
- Storm inlets that are clogged, sunken or higher than the pavement around them
- Downspouts dumping roof water across the lot
- Broken pavement next to sprinkler-watered islands or heaved by tree roots
Matching the fix to your lot
Overlays have limits. Cracks in the old pavement tend to show back up through the new layer, which engineers call reflective cracking. Every inch added raises the surface at curbs, door thresholds and drain grates, so castings must be raised to match. And an overlay that simply follows the old surface won't fix a lot built too flat: the Asphalt Institute recommends at least 1.5 percent slope on parking lots, and MAPA recommends at least 2 percent.
Put the cracks, potholes and puddles together and the choice usually gets clear:
- Overlay fits a structurally sound lot with room to add height at curbs, doors and drains. Federal Highway Administration guidance for thin overlays calls for no fatigue cracking or potholes and ruts under 3/8 inch.
- Mill-and-fill fits a worn-out surface over a mostly sound base, or a lot where earlier overlays have eaten up the curb height. Cut out and rebuild alligator-cracked areas first.
- Full-depth replacement fits widespread alligator cracking, deep ruts, potholes through the base, or soft, wet ground. Fix the drainage in the same project, or the new asphalt is likely to fail the same way. For a 15-year design on lots that see mostly cars, MAPA's Missouri tables recommend about 2.5 to 3 inches of asphalt over 6 inches of aggregate base, depending on soil strength, and at least 6 inches of asphalt over 8 inches of base where garbage trucks stop at dumpsters.
Keeping the business open while you pave
Many lots can be paved in phases so customers can still get in. A good phasing plan covers:
- Zones: pave the sections farthest from the door first, so the closest spaces stay open longest.
- Access: keep at least one driveway open and coned off from the work, with signs at the street.
- Timing: work around your slow hours, such as weekends for offices, weekdays for churches and early mornings for stores. Mill and pave each zone close together so customers are not driving on a rough milled surface for days.
- Accessible parking: set up temporary accessible spaces near an accessible entrance for each phase. ADA rules allow isolated or temporary interruptions in access for repairs, but keeping accessible parking open is the better practice.
- Weather: MoDOT's specifications don't allow hot mix on a wet or frozen surface, or when the air or surface is below 40°F, so book the warm months and leave slack for rain days.
- Cure time: traffic has to stay off each zone until the new asphalt cools and firms up. Plan on each zone typically being closed about a day, longer where the base is rebuilt. St. Louis averages about 47 days a year at 90°F or hotter, and fresh asphalt scuffs easily in heat, so keep heavy trucks and tight turns off it at first.
ADA stall and striping basics
When a business or a state or local government restripes a lot, it must provide accessible parking that meets the 2010 ADA Standards. The U.S. Access Board also treats resurfacing or resealing a lot as an alteration, so an overlay, mill-and-fill or sealcoat job brings in the same rules. The basics from ADA.gov and the Access Board:
- Count: 1 accessible space for 1 to 25 total spaces, 2 for 26 to 50, 3 for 51 to 75 and 4 for 76 to 100, rising from there. Count each lot separately. Hospital outpatient, rehab and residential lots have different rules.
- Van spaces: at least 1 of every 6 accessible spaces, and never fewer than 1.
- Size: car spaces at least 96 inches wide with a 60-inch access aisle. Van spaces either 132 inches wide with a 60-inch aisle or 96 inches wide with a 96-inch aisle.
- Slope: accessible spaces and aisles can't slope more than 1:48 (about 2 percent) in any direction. The limit covers those stalls, aisles and routes, not the whole lot, but it is tight in a lot built to drain, so check stall slopes before and after paving.
- Signs and marking: mark aisles to discourage parking in them, mount signs with the bottom edge at least 60 inches above the ground and label van spaces "van accessible." Pavement symbols do not replace signs.
- Location: on the shortest accessible route to an accessible entrance. Curb ramps can't stick out into access aisles.
A maintenance plan that protects the new surface
Small, regular work helps keep a lot in overlay or mill-and-fill territory instead of full replacement. MAPA's 15-year designs expect only minor, periodic maintenance before major work such as an overlay is needed.
Each spring and fall, walk the lot, clear the drains and note new cracks, puddles and soft spots. Seal new cracks each year before they widen and ravel. Clean, dry cracks and a routed reservoir help the sealant hold.
Sealcoat once the surface turns dry and gray, shows small surface cracks or starts losing fine stone. The Asphalt Institute says a well-built lot usually won't need its first seal for about 2 to 5 years, depending on the climate and the quality of the original work. Restripe right after, since sealcoat covers the paint. Replace small failed areas full depth before they spread, and fix drainage the first time you see a problem.

Questions
Can I overlay a parking lot that has alligator cracking?
Not over the failed areas. Alligator cracking usually means the base underneath is weak, and federal guidance for thin overlays calls for no fatigue cracking or potholes. Rebuild those areas full depth first; then an overlay or mill-and-fill can work on the rest.
Will my parking lot have to close completely?
Often not. Many lots can be paved in zones so one entrance and part of the parking stay open. Plan on each zone typically being closed about a day, longer where the base is rebuilt.
If I only restripe my lot, do I have to update the accessible parking?
Usually, yes. ADA.gov says businesses and state and local governments that restripe must provide accessible parking that meets the 2010 ADA Standards, and the U.S. Access Board treats resurfacing or resealing the same way. Touching up the paint on a few existing spaces in place counts as normal maintenance. Your city or county may add its own rules, so check locally too.
